Transaction e20d8d37d70f854df54cdc30af58cc7bbc4350ce95261691ccd2d1a5684d7ac6

1 Input
2 Outputs
  • e20d8d37d70f854df54cdc30af58cc7bbc4350ce95261691ccd2d1a5684d7ac6:0
  • value  10385595
    address  3DXwACRjiPTxhYUm3jrs5yQtRFbmV8xEeA
  • e20d8d37d70f854df54cdc30af58cc7bbc4350ce95261691ccd2d1a5684d7ac6:1
  • value  221658
    address  391UZtSrHTmHiSayiJ5JFwJeZ8mA9RLtGL